allow color change in startroom

Help
2005-08-12
2013-04-22
  • maritobonito

    maritobonito - 2005-08-12

    hi,

    i want to allow color changes in the startroom but i dont know how

    thanks,
    maritobonito

     
    • Manfred Andres

      Manfred Andres - 2005-08-12

      Hi.

      There is no way to overrule this at the moment. If you have a little java-knowhow:
      Just edit the source of

      freecs.commands.CmdChangeColor.java

      and remove the if-block with the condition

      if (msgState.targetGroup.hasState(IGroupState.ENTRANCE))

      with friendly regards

      Manfred

       
    • maritobonito

      maritobonito - 2005-08-12

      dann doch lieber deutsch...

      vielen dank fr deinen tipp, allerdings verwende ich die version 1.1.20031103 - dein if-block ist aus der 1.2-beta-version.

      wie wrde denn die lsung fr meine version lauten?

      gre,
      mario

       
    • maritobonito

      maritobonito - 2005-08-12

      ich glaub ich habs gefunden, msste doch dieser block sein - oder:

      if (Server.srv.isStartingGroup(sg)) {
        msgState.msgTemplate = "error.col.startingGroup";
        msgState.sender.sendMessage(msgState.mp);
        return false;
      }

      wenn du mir jetzt noch sagst, wie ich aus dieser .java-datei ein .class-file FEHLERFREI compile, wr das ganz toll. ich bekomm immer den fehler hier:

      Exception in thread "main" java.lang.NoClassDefFoundError: CmdChangeColor/java

      vielen dank,
      mario

       
      • Manfred Andres

        Manfred Andres - 2005-08-25

        Hi.

        Sorry fr die spte Antwort.

        Compilen...

        Du musst die java-datei angeben und als classpath am besten deine freecs.jar + alle anderen jars, die du in freecs\lib findest.

        Dann sollte es eigentlich klappen...

        lg

        Manfred

         
      • Manfred Andres

        Manfred Andres - 2005-08-25

        Sorry nochmal. Vollkommener schwachsinn, den ich da geschrieben habe.

        Am leichtesten:

        Die source-Version downloaden und danach in das Verzeichnis build wechseln.

        Dort musst du die build.bat mit dem parameter jar ausfhren und solltest das Jar-File (mit einem Timestamp versehen) in deinem lib-folder finden.

        lg

        Manfred

         

Get latest updates about Open Source Projects, Conferences and News.

Sign up for the SourceForge newsletter:





No, thanks